Output fdfaa7d5216b1407ccd2b8d3f50832f021aba763d4189afcd484a6d9f7f29c11:1

value
435257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41976cfc33bea640c3b70b292e8330abe3b8cdf4 OP_EQUAL
address
37fqFFpuLdxJoCsXY6M7MYAphvQke74MvP
transaction
fdfaa7d5216b1407ccd2b8d3f50832f021aba763d4189afcd484a6d9f7f29c11
confirmations
2677
spent
true